At 2 months old, Lydia’s aunt and uncle invited her (and us) to Disney World with them. It wasn’t in our plans but we said yes anyways. And WOW I’m glad we did. Because only a month later we took up residency in the PICU with a very uncertain future for our daughter (to the extent of would she live?). And while nothing can truly console you in that type of situation, there is one thing from her first great adventure that stuck out. I was able to say my daughter had tried one other food besides breast milk. Her aunt shared a teeny tiny piece of cotton candy during that trip. It seems so insignificant really. But when you’re grappling with all the plans you had that are suddenly gone, it becomes all the more important to dig deep and find anything you can to stay positive and motivated. I’m so grateful to bring Lydia back to (and we made sure to get her more cotton candy) but I’m also so grateful to have taken that first trip with our family. You just never know what’s ahead: say yes more often.
